diff options
author | Jianlong Huang <jianlong.huang@starfivetech.com> | 2022-07-14 11:13:30 +0300 |
---|---|---|
committer | Jianlong Huang <jianlong.huang@starfivetech.com> | 2022-11-03 11:28:42 +0300 |
commit | 59f872828b12d93b2636f2292bf0d7b2fa7088c5 (patch) | |
tree | 80a0dcc2d7bb520d1f3bdfddded9fbff2491ad11 /board | |
parent | c0f7ad1b409cbae54b2d0272d57e4ee55e9917ec (diff) | |
download | u-boot-59f872828b12d93b2636f2292bf0d7b2fa7088c5.tar.xz |
Support sd autoboot
Signed-off-by: Jianlong Huang <jianlong.huang@starfivetech.com>
Diffstat (limited to 'board')
-rw-r--r-- | board/starfive/visionfive2/spl.c | 5 |
1 files changed, 4 insertions, 1 deletions
diff --git a/board/starfive/visionfive2/spl.c b/board/starfive/visionfive2/spl.c index 6a088e05f2..9d5c2aad13 100644 --- a/board/starfive/visionfive2/spl.c +++ b/board/starfive/visionfive2/spl.c @@ -262,10 +262,13 @@ void board_init_f(ulong dummy) SYS_IOMUX_DOEN(44, 8); SYS_IOMUX_DOUT(44, 22); - /*set sdio0 sdcard clk default div to 4*/ + /*set sdio0/1 sdcard clk default div to 4*/ clrsetbits_le32(SYS_CRG_BASE + CLK_SDIO0_SDCARD_OFFSET, CLK_SDIO0_SDCARD_MASK, (4 << CLK_SDIO0_SDCARD_SHIFT) & CLK_SDIO0_SDCARD_MASK); + clrsetbits_le32(SYS_CRG_BASE + CLK_SDIO1_SDCARD_OFFSET, + CLK_SDIO1_SDCARD_MASK, + (4 << CLK_SDIO1_SDCARD_SHIFT) & CLK_SDIO1_SDCARD_MASK); /* reset emmc */ SYS_IOMUX_DOEN(22, LOW); |